Integrated Circuits: Deep Integration of Capital and Industry, Forging a New Glory for Domestic Chips


Integrated circuits are the cornerstone of the information technology industry, serving as a strategic, foundational, and pioneering sector that supports economic and social development and ensures national security. This field encompasses various stages, including the production of semiconductor materials and equipment, the design and manufacturing of integrated circuits, and the packaging and testing of integrated circuits. Since 2023, there has been a decrease in new startup companies in the integrated circuit sector, but existing projects have seen active fundraising, with capital increasingly focusing on specific segments of the industry.

Over the past eight years of operation and product development, RF front-end devices have evolved from SAW and TC-SAW to PESAW, PEBAW, and RF front-end modules, with applications expanding from smartphones to base stations, automotive electronics, IoT, and beyond.


As 5G gradually progresses towards 5.5G, marking the commercial debut of the latter, China Mobile has initiated the global debut of 5.5G commercial deployment in Hangzhou. The announcement of the first 100 cities to deploy 5.5G networks officially signals the start of the “first shot” of the commercial era.


Compared to 5G, 5.5G achieves Carrier Aggregation (CA) through more physical spectrum combinations and larger physical bandwidths, thereby further enhancing both upload and download speeds. Consequently, 5.5G poses greater demands on chip design and modular capabilities for RF front-end manufacturers.
